Transaction 72e68876cc389728129aaf0b8156fa5f1e890e64eb742af568d0d2fee685ba96
1 Input
1 Output
-
72e68876cc389728129aaf0b8156fa5f1e890e64eb742af568d0d2fee685ba96:0
- value
- 249322
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fcd0c9aadfa41ceb3bef54b6714d3381bd878b39 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Q3mQAps6w7eicnhuy5KTnFbxpcCYBfjDh